Generally:

As general feeling Vortex feels fresh AND light, I like the UI but I think (obviously) that there's some space for further improvement (like more shortcuts and struff) [it's normale, it's an alpha pre-release]

 

The idea of Hardlinks is a good one, I had my doubt about (fan of virtual folders of MO), but so far it's working well, it's light and fast as promised.

I could enable/disable like 215 mod archivies (not files) in some seconds

 

So Vortex feels simple but powerful when you take some confidence with it. The point is just to learn how to use it efficently, about that some extra Info buttons would be great.

Obviously there are some things that need some fix and improvement (that's the point of this alpha).

 

The learning curve:

Is a bit weird.

If you have NO experience about modding (use mod, create mods, basic rules on load order management) you'll need a tutorial (If I'm not wrong Gopher it's on that)

 

If you have light experience (like a basic NMM user, that slams all the mods together then whine that the game CTD) Vortex helps you with the notification tab (but if you couldn't understand the importance of the load order you'll probably made a mess anyway)

note that the notification tab has some problem about updating itself when you solve a problem

 

If you have a medium experience (like a medium MO user) you'll fall in some old habits (like me, trying to move the Mods by drag, or creating empty data folders to put order in the Mods Tab) but nothing that gives you trouble, I imagine that it's only to get used to.

 

If you're a "more than competent" mod-user (You solved 3-4 catastrophic mess, know about Loot and how to override it, used NMM and MO, etc) the point it's only to understand the new logic about Vortex that ISN'T neither from NMM or MO (as example: you don't have a use for the right button of the mouse)

 

So, about that, the problem isn't Vortex, is people with old habit (either using another Mod manager or not being able to use one wisely).

Mods:

NOTE: Again I use Fallout 4 as testing game, Fresh install, 215 download (some added manually some downloaded by Vortex itself)

 

 

Mods -> I have to admit that I miss somehow the order of NMM (tree folders) and MO (Empty folders and Categories), but luckily Vortex give better feedbacks if something is messing around, so having a bit of disorder is a small price for that.

 

The archivie could be ordered and filtered pretty nicely but not manually, this could give a little problem if you'd like to strick together a sub group (like a Mod, it's update and the AE patch, for example)

I know it's possible to create a sub-category in the categories menù, but so far I'm not really confortable with that (MAYBE it's just a matter of habit, again)

 

There's no use of the right button and this is felt like "lack of options" in the Standard windows user, again: you'll need to look a bit around and you'll find all, but it feels somehow weird.

 

Another thing I've noticed is the first-feeling "How the hell I rename things in here?", this before discover (by accident) that a double click oped the Metadata tab

 

So, generally, There's a new setmoves that is a bit distant from what Windows users are used to, not much, but it makes Vortex felt like alien/strange, In my opinion could be solved with a right-click menù with some shortcuts ("Open Data", "rename", etc.)

 

Next thing is the dependancy rules, I like it, really great thing, BUT, it's a bit difficult to use the Drag'n'drop if you must set a rule between two distant files (again, 215 mods list, and yes, I know that I could simply Rename and filter the mod, but sometime isn't convinient), I know that IF there's a conflict you could use the Red Lighting, but sometime could be useful setting things differently and manually easily, so maybe, leaving the Drag'n'drop available (I like it) and add a secondary way of selection from a list?

 

Again: I know that the focus is about fixing, but, one suggestion for a new features: Merging Folders IN Vortex (you get ModAMainFiles, ModAUpdate, ModABodyslides, ModAPatchAE, you Merge the first with the second [selecting which is overwritting the other, for files and Metadata], the result with the third and so on). I know that could be done outside Vortex but this way you'll have more order.

 

Mods -> Data sub-tab -> I love it, Link, modify, update, override, personal notes, just perfect

 

 

Plugins -> simple and neat, but still the same problem about No right-click things (that could be useful as a hint to see the "override load order" sub Tab)

Anyway there's a problem with this tab (in my opinion) and as we can see in this forum, way more people get confused about the possibility of this.

My suggestion is to add a LOT more info data (like in the setting tab) on the various elements explaining how they could define their load order rules (also change the icon "Manage dependancies" to "Load Order Rules")

It will be useful also to could track the Mods that is actually in charge for a specific Esp/Esm (like "Z_Horizon.esp", Deployed by "Horizon v1.4.8") (debug purposes, etc.)

The Edits to the load order (like "Global priority") sometimes doesn't show up when you use "short now" until you close vortex and open it again

 

 

SaveGames -> Not tested yet, as said, I was focusing on the Mod management

 

 

Notification Tab -> Really good, just some minor problem, and some extras suggestions like:

Possibility to Directly open the conflict menu from the notification (instead of an highlight that most of the times couldn't show all the conflict in one screen) AND/OR a filter for the folder with pending conflicts

Dismiss all notification button, Simple and neat, obviously only for the dismissable message (also "Close" is a way better word :tongue:)

Limit the size of the Notification tab (Managing big amount of files make it very long), Normally it isn't a problem (if downloading 4-5 files or updating) but with big install yes...

When the notification tab get oversized the Right side of Vortex become difficult to use (for example, If I'm downloading 30 files it keep repoen itsel and adding thing, so I must stop what I'm doing, dismiss all, and start again until the tab become annoying again)

A "Quiet mode" would be great too (the notification tab doesn't open itself but simply shows an alert with the number of notification, like a little number on it)

 

When "missing masters" get notified with >1 missings the message don't get updated correctly when you solve the error (you must close Vortex and open it again)
